Huawei TaiShan 2280v2 izpakoŔana

Huawei TaiShan 2280v2 izpakoŔana
MÅ«su dzÄ«vē cÄ«tÄ«gi ienāk serveri ar procesoriem, kuru pamatā ir arm64 arhitektÅ«ra. Å ajā rakstā mēs jums parādÄ«sim jaunā TaiShan 2280v2 servera izņemÅ”anu, instalÄ“Å”anu un Ä«su testu.

IzpakoŔana

Huawei TaiShan 2280v2 izpakoŔana
Serveris ieradās pie mums neievērojamā kastē. Uz kastes sāniem ir Huawei logotips, kā arÄ« konteinera un iepakojuma zÄ«mes. AugÅ”pusē varat redzēt instrukcijas, kā pareizi noņemt serveri no kastes. Sāksim izpakoÅ”anu!

Huawei TaiShan 2280v2 izpakoŔana

Huawei TaiShan 2280v2 izpakoŔana
Serveris ir ietīts antistatiska materiāla slānī un novietots starp putuplasta slāņiem. Kopumā standarta iepakojums serverim.

Huawei TaiShan 2280v2 izpakoŔana
Nelielā kastÄ«tē var atrast slaidu, divas skrÅ«ves un divus Schuko-C13 strāvas kabeļus. Ragavas izskatās pietiekami vienkārÅ”as, bet par to mēs parunāsim vēlāk.

Huawei TaiShan 2280v2 izpakoŔana
Servera augÅ”daļā ir informācija par Å”o serveri, kā arÄ« piekļuve BMC modulim un BIOS. Sērijas numuru attēlo viendimensijas svÄ«trkods, un QR kodā ir saite uz tehniskā atbalsta vietni.

Noņemam servera vāku un paskatÄ«simies iekŔā.

Kas ir iekŔā?

Huawei TaiShan 2280v2 izpakoŔana
Servera vāku notur speciāls aizbīdnis, ko aizvērtā stāvoklī var nostiprināt ar Phillips skrūvgriezi. Atverot fiksatoru, servera vāks izslīd, pēc tam vāku var noņemt bez problēmām.

Huawei TaiShan 2280v2 izpakoŔana

Huawei TaiShan 2280v2 izpakoŔana
Serverim ir gatava konfigurācija ar nosaukumu TaiShan 2280 V2 512G standarta konfigurācija Ŕādā konfigurācijā:

  • 2x Kunpeng 920 (ARM64 arhitektÅ«ra, 64 kodoli, bāzes frekvence 2.6 GHz);
  • 16x DDR4-2933 32GB (kopā 512 GB);
  • 12x SAS HDD 1200GB;
  • aparatÅ«ras RAID kontrolieris Avago 3508 ar rezerves baroÅ”anas avotu, kura pamatā ir jonistors;
  • 2x tÄ«kla karte ar četriem 1GE portiem;
  • 2x tÄ«kla karte ar četriem 10GE/25GE SFP+ portiem;
  • 2x baroÅ”anas bloks 2000 vati;
  • Rackmount 2U korpuss.

Servera mātesplatē ir ieviests PCI Express 4.0 standarts, kas ļauj izmantot pilnu 4x 25GE tÄ«kla karÅ”u jaudu.

Mums nosÅ«tÄ«tajā servera konfigurācijā 16 RAM sloti ir tukÅ”i. Fiziski Kunpeng 920 procesors atbalsta lÄ«dz 2 TB RAM, kas ļauj instalēt 32 atmiņas kartes pa 128 GB, paplaÅ”inot kopējo RAM apjomu lÄ«dz 4 TB vienā aparatÅ«ras platformā.

Procesoriem ir noņemami radiatori bez saviem ventilatoriem. Pretēji gaidÄ«tajam, procesori ir pielodēti uz mātesplates (BGA), un kļūmes gadÄ«jumā tos var nomainÄ«t tikai servisa centrā, izmantojot Ä«paÅ”u aprÄ«kojumu.

Tagad saliksim serveri atpakaļ kopā un pāriesim uz statīva montāžu.

UzstādīŔana

Huawei TaiShan 2280v2 izpakoŔana
Pirmkārt, slaidi ir uzstādÄ«ti statÄ«vā. Slaidi ir vienkārÅ”i plaukti, uz kuriem tiek novietots serveris. No vienas puses, Å”is risinājums ir ļoti vienkārÅ”s un ērts, taču nav iespējams apkalpot serveri, neizņemot to no statÄ«va.

Huawei TaiShan 2280v2 izpakoŔana
SalÄ«dzinot ar citiem serveriem, TaiShan piesaista uzmanÄ«bu ar plakano priekŔējo paneli un zaļo un melno krāsu shēmu. AtseviŔķi vēlos atzÄ«mēt, ka ražotājs ir jutÄ«gs pret serverÄ« uzstādÄ«to iekārtu marķējumu. Katrs diska nesējs satur nepiecieÅ”amo informāciju par instalēto disku, un zem VGA porta ir ikona, kas norāda diska numerācijas secÄ«bu.

Huawei TaiShan 2280v2 izpakoŔana
VGA ports un 2 USB porti priekŔējā panelÄ« ir jauks bonuss no ražotāja papildus galvenajiem VGA + 2 USB portiem aizmugurējā panelÄ«. Aizmugurējā panelÄ« varat atrast arÄ« IPMI portu, kas apzÄ«mēts ar MGMT, un RJ-45 COM portu ar atzÄ«mi IOIOI.

Sākotnējā iestatÄ«Å”ana

Huawei TaiShan 2280v2 izpakoŔana
Sākotnējās iestatÄ«Å”anas laikā ir jāmaina BIOS ievades iestatÄ«jumi un jākonfigurē IPMI. Huawei veicina droŔību, tāpēc BIOS un IPMI tiek aizsargāti ar parolēm, kas atŔķiras no parastajām administratora/admin parolēm. Pirmoreiz piesakoties, BIOS brÄ«dina, ka noklusējuma parole ir vāja un ir jāmaina.

Huawei TaiShan 2280v2 izpakoŔana
Huawei BIOS iestatÄ«Å”anas utilÄ«ta saskarnē ir lÄ«dzÄ«ga Aptio iestatÄ«Å”anas utilÄ«tai, ko izmanto SuperMicro serveros. Å eit jÅ«s neatradÄ«siet slēdzi Hyper-Threading tehnoloÄ£ijai vai Legacy režīmam.

Huawei TaiShan 2280v2 izpakoŔana
BMC moduļa tÄ«mekļa saskarne piedāvā trÄ«s ievades laukus paredzēto divu vietā. JÅ«s varat pieteikties saskarnē, izmantojot vietējo pieteikÅ”anās paroli vai autentifikāciju, izmantojot attālo LDAP serveri.

IPMI nodroÅ”ina daudzas servera pārvaldÄ«bas iespējas:

  • RMCP;
  • RMCP+;
  • VNC;
  • KVM;
  • SNMP

Pēc noklusējuma ipmitool izmantotā RMCP metode droŔības apsvērumu dēļ ir atspējota. KVM piekļuvei iBMC piedāvā divus risinājumus:

  • "klasiskā" Java sÄ«klietotne;
  • HTML5 konsole.

Huawei TaiShan 2280v2 izpakoŔana
Tā kā ARM procesori ir novietoti kā energoefektÄ«vi, iBMC tÄ«mekļa saskarnes galvenajā lapā var redzēt bloku ā€œEnergoefektivitāteā€, kas parāda ne tikai to, cik daudz enerÄ£ijas mēs ietaupÄ«jām, izmantojot Å”o serveri, bet arÄ« to, cik kilogramu oglekļa dioksÄ«da netika. izlaists atmosfērā.

Neskatoties uz iespaidÄ«go baroÅ”anas avotu jaudu, dÄ«kstāves režīmā serveris patērē 340 Watt, un tikai ar pilnu slodzi 440 Watt.

Izmantot

Nākamais svarÄ«gais solis ir operētājsistēmas instalÄ“Å”ana. Ir daudz populāru Linux distribÅ«ciju arm64 arhitektÅ«rai, taču tikai vismodernākās versijas tiek instalētas un pareizi darbojas serverÄ«. Å eit ir saraksts ar operētājsistēmām, kuras varējām palaist:

  • Ubuntu 19.10;
  • CentOS 8.1.
  • VienkārÅ”i Linux 9.

Gatavojot Å”o rakstu, iznāca ziņas, ka Krievijas kompānija Basalt SPO izlaidusi jaunu Simply Linux operētājsistēmas versiju. Pretenzijaka Simply Linux atbalsta procesorus Kunpeng 920. Neskatoties uz to, ka Ŕīs OS galvenā lietojumprogramma ir Desktop, mēs nepalaidām garām iespēju pārbaudÄ«t tās darbÄ«bu savā serverÄ« un bijām apmierināti ar rezultātu.

Procesora arhitektÅ«ra, tās galvenā iezÄ«me, vēl netiek atbalstÄ«ta visās lietojumprogrammās. Lielākā daļa programmatÅ«ras ir vērsta uz visuresoÅ”o x86_64 arhitektÅ«ru, un versijas, kas pārnestas uz arm64, bieži vien ievērojami atpaliek no funkcionalitātes.

Huawei iesaka izmantot EulerOS, komerciāls Linux izplatÄ«jums, kura pamatā ir CentOS, jo Å”is sadalÄ«jums sākotnēji pilnÄ«bā atbalsta TaiShan serveru funkcionalitāti. Ir EulerOS bezmaksas versija - OpenEuler.

Labi zināmi etaloni, piemēram, GeekBench 5 un PassMark CPU Mark, vēl nedarbojas ar arm64 arhitektÅ«ru, tāpēc veiktspējas salÄ«dzināŔanai tika veikti tādi ā€œikdieniŔķiā€ uzdevumi kā izpakoÅ”ana, programmu kompilÄ“Å”ana un skaitļa Ļ€ aprēķināŔana.

Konkurents no x86_64 pasaules ir divu ligzdu serveris ar IntelĀ® XeonĀ® Gold 5218. Å eit ir norādÄ«ti serveru tehniskie parametri:

RaksturoŔana
TaiShan 2280v2
IntelĀ® XeonĀ® Gold 5218

procesors
2x Kunpeng 920 (64 kodoli, 64 pavedieni, 2.6 GHz)
2x IntelĀ® XeonĀ® Gold 5218 (16 kodoli, 32 pavedieni 2.3 GHz)

Operatīvā atmiņa
16x DDR4-2933 32GB
12x DDR4-2933 32GB

Diski
12x HDD 1.2TB
2x HDD 1TB

Visi testi tiek veikti operētājsistēmā Ubuntu 19.10. Pirms testu palaiÅ”anas visi sistēmas komponenti tika jaunināti ar pilnu jaunināŔanas komandu.

Pirmais tests ir veiktspējas salÄ«dzināŔana ā€œvienā pārbaudēā€: aprēķinot simts miljonus skaitļa Ļ€ ciparu uz viena kodola. Ubuntu APT krātuvēs ir programma, kas atrisina Å”o problēmu: pi utilÄ«ta.

Nākamais testÄ“Å”anas posms ir pamatÄ«ga servera ā€œiesildÄ«Å”anaā€, apkopojot visas LLVM projekta programmas. AtlasÄ«ts kā kompilējams LLVM monorepo 10.0.0, un kompilatori ir GCC Šø g++ versija 9.2.1piegādāts kopā ar iepakojumu bÅ«vēt-essentials. Tā kā mēs testējam serverus, konfigurējot montāžu, mēs pievienosim atslēgu -Ātri:

cmake -G"Unix Makefiles" ../llvm/ -DCMAKE_C_FLAGS=-Ofast -DCMAKE_CXX_FLAGS=-Ofast -DLLVM_ENABLE_PROJECTS="clang;clang-tools-extra;libcxx;libcxxabi;libunwind;lldb;compiler-rt;lld;polly;debuginfo-tests"

Tas nodroÅ”inās maksimālu kompilÄ“Å”anas laika optimizāciju un vēl vairāk noslogos testējamos serverus. Kompilācija notiek paralēli visos pieejamajos pavedienos.

Pēc kompilācijas varat sākt video pārkodÄ“Å”anu. Slavenākajai komandrindas utilÄ«tai ffmpeg ir Ä«paÅ”s salÄ«dzinoŔās novērtÄ“Å”anas režīms. Pārbaudē tika izmantota ffmpeg versija 4.1.4, un kā ievades fails tika ņemta karikatÅ«ra Big Buck Bunny 3D augstā izŔķirtspējā.

ffmpeg -i ./bbb_sunflower_2160p_30fps_normal.mp4 -f null - -benchmark

Visas testa rezultātu vērtības ir laiks, kas pavadīts, lai veiksmīgi izpildītu uzdevumu.

RaksturoŔana
2x Kunpeng 920
2x IntelĀ® XeonĀ® Gold 5218

Kopējais serdeņu/pavedienu skaits
128/128
32/64

Bāzes frekvence, GHz
2.60
2.30

Maksimālā frekvence, GHz
2.60
3.90

Aprēķinot pi
5 m 40.627 s
3 m 18.613 s

Ēka LLVM 10
19 m 29.863 s
22 m 39.474 s

ffmpeg video pārkodÄ“Å”ana
1 m 3.196 s
44.401s

Ir viegli saprast, ka galvenā x86_64 arhitektÅ«ras priekÅ”rocÄ«ba ir 3.9 GHz frekvence, kas panākta, izmantojot IntelĀ® Turbo Boost tehnoloÄ£iju. Procesors, kura pamatā ir arm64 arhitektÅ«ra, izmanto kodolu skaitu, nevis frekvenci.

Kā gaidÄ«ts, aprēķinot Ļ€ uz vienu pavedienu, serdeņu skaits nepalÄ«dz. Taču, apkopojot lielus projektus, situācija mainās.

Secinājums

No fiziskā viedokļa TaiShan 2280v2 serveris izceļas ar uzmanÄ«bu uz lietoÅ”anas ērtumu un droŔību. PCI Express 4.0 klātbÅ«tne ir atseviŔķa Ŕīs konfigurācijas priekÅ”rocÄ«ba.

Lietojot serveri, var rasties problēmas ar programmatÅ«ru, kuras pamatā ir arm64 arhitektÅ«ra, tomēr Ŕīs problēmas ir raksturÄ«gas katram atseviŔķam lietotājam.

Vai vēlaties pārbaudīt visu servera funkcionalitāti saviem uzdevumiem? TaiShan 2280v2 jau ir pieejams mūsu Selectel Lab.

Avots: www.habr.com

Pievieno komentāru